The aye-aye, a unique lemur native to Madagascar, is not known for its jumping abilities like some other primates. Instead, it primarily moves through trees by climbing and leaping short distances. Its adaptations, such as long fingers and a specialized middle finger for tapping on trees, are more suited for foraging than for high jumps. While exact jump heights are not well-documented, they primarily rely on their climbing skills to navigate their habitat.
